Abstract

The digitalization of land services through the implementation of an electronic certificate checking system by the Ministry of Agrarian Affairs and Spatial Planning/National Land Agency (ATR/BPN) aims to enhance legal certainty in land deed preparation. However, inaccuracies in the electronic system may raise legal issues concerning the liability of Land Deed Officials (PPAT). This study aims to analyze the legal framework governing the use of electronic certificate checking and the limits of PPAT's liability when the system contains inaccurate data. This research employs a normative legal method using statutory and conceptual approaches. The findings indicate that electronic certificate checking serves as an administrative verification instrument rather than an integral part of or a validity requirement for a land deed. A PPAT who has complied with all applicable procedures cannot be held liable for inaccuracies originating from the ATR/BPN electronic system, whereas a negligent PPAT remains legally responsible. Therefore, clearer regulations are needed to ensure legal certainty regarding the allocation of liability for inaccuracies in the electronic land administration system.
